Non-Accord 15" Alloys on a 7th Gen LX

OK - on my never-ending search for a set of alloys for my 15" michelins (to free up my 15" steelies for snow tires), I finally landed a set of new Honda wheels to put on the '05 Accord LX. They fit great, ride like a dream, and look pretty good. Check out the attached picture and tell me if you like 'em or not, and whether you can tell what vehicle they're an accessory wheel for (yep, quiz time!)

I opted (again) for this 15" route due to finances. The cost of a set of 16" takeoff accord wheels was $500 at least plus shipping, and if I went TSX takeoffs it'd be even more. So for a little over $200 I got these. I'm pretty happy!!!

andy

ps - put a set of Viking Stop 5000 H-rated snows on the steel wheels while I was at the tire shop - $67 each out the door. They're rated pretty high in Europe and made in the UK, so we'll see how that goes.

PK - if you mean the wheels that I1 just bought, look at the picture at the top - it's an 05 LX with those exact wheels - fit like a charm.

One other note -there's a lot of mis-information on the web about center bore size, and it would lead one to believe that the old V6 Accord 5-lug has a larger center bore than the current ones. Here's the deal - if it's a 5-lug Honda/Acura, it's a 64.1mm center bore - with only 1 exception, and that's the 2nd generation Acura Legend, which for SOME reason has a 70.3 mm center bore......
